Despite WebFM not working, I'm started configuring it for other roles. One thing I've noticed is that when I add permissions to a role and set it's default directory (a directory with permission 777) and click save, WebFM reports an error "Role root directory not set for [role]" (not literally, it uses the name of the role instead of [role]). However, when I go back to the permissions page, it appears that it actually has set the default directory so I don't know why it's generating this error.

#1
Nevermind, by reading another issue (one I overlooked before creating this one), I saw that this error is created when you create the directory manually, rather than letting the module do it. Perhaps this error could be less confusing.
